Reserve an Infant Seat on United Airlines

Traveling for your little one on United Airlines? You'll want to ensure they have a safe and comfy spot. To arrange an infant seat, you can go to the United Airlines website or get in touch their customer service team. When booking online, click here look for the option to choose an infant seat during the reservation process. Remember that infant seats are dependent on availability, so it's best to reserve in advance, especially for busy flights.

Here are a few additional tips:

  • United Airlines offers bassinets for infants on certain long-haul flights. You can reserve a bassinet during the booking process if you'd like your little one to have a more comfortable experience.
  • Confirm you own an FAA-approved car seat for your infant if you plan to use it on the flight. United Airlines has specific requirements for car seats, so be sure to check their website or contact customer service for more details.
  • Bring essential items for your infant, such as diapers, wipes, formula, and a change of clothes. You'll also want to pack any toys or comfort items that may help soothe your baby during the flight.
